About Canzada Ann Neill

M 1) William Haden Milligan (b. 1872 TN - d. 1917 OK); in Canadian Oklahoma, 1889; - she the mother of nine children.

M 2) Thomas Oliver Neill in 1919.

Birth and death dates and locations from California Death Index Records.

90-year-old Canzada Neill was interred, per the Glen Oaks Memorial Park Cemetery Burial Records, in the plot noted, on March 25, 1971.
